Position Overview We are seeking specialized CNICU Registered Nurses (RNs) to provide advanced patient-centered care to critically ill neonatal and cardiac patients in Pittsburgh this role you will be responsible for continuous monitoring specialized interventions and supporting complex care plans tailored to each patients needs. The ideal candidate is experienced in neonatal or cardiac critical care attentive to detail and committed to delivering compassionate care while supporting both patients and their families throughout the treatment process.
Key Responsibilities Provide direct care to neonatal and cardiac ICU patients Monitor ventilators infusion pumps and life support systems Administer medications and specialized treatments Collaborate with neonatologists cardiologists and multidisciplinary teams Educate and support families during critical care treatment Document patient care accurately and in compliance with standards
Additional Expectations Deliver compassionate family-centered care Demonstrate attention to detail in high-risk situations Maintain adherence to safety and clinical protocols
Requirements Active RN license (state-specific or compact) BSN Required Magnet-ready experience preferred BLS required; NRP preferred Minimum 1 2 years of NICU/CNICU experience
